THE WAKAPA SOCIETY The promotion of high scholarship, leadership, character, and service to the school are the aims of the NVakapa Society, which is sponsored by hliss RI. Genevieve Smith. It has 31 members. The leaders of the club are: hlarie Albright, president: Alice Knights, vice-president: Robt it hlatson, secretary: Richard Scott, treasurer. The society subscribed to the Saturday Evening Post forthe Student Room. The XVakapa develops cultural education, an important factor in a student's lite. lt has also bun a leader against racial discrimination. Mn... Slmrdirm: Ugnibene, Drae THE COMMERCIAL CLUB 'lihrough the Commercial Club, members may learn to adjust themselves to the business world. Early in the year, the club sent out questionnaires to business firms, in order to obtain up-to-date in- formation about their ofiice machines and standards for employing personnel. Visits to Ioezil oiiiees have also been made and methods noted. bliss Laura Engelson is club sponsor, Edna Stillwell, presidentg Gloria black, vice-president: Isa- belle lferri, secretaryg ,Ioanne Schrader, treasurer. Silimg: Montgomery, Di Curreia, Cague, Silkowski, Allard, Miss Hornby, M. johnf son, Clark, Kujawa, Boyce. ln the Leisure Time Club, members learn to conserve spare moments through such useful hobbies and interesting work as knitting, croeheting, embroidery, tatting, and sewing. In this way, they acquire a life-long knowledge of the value of leisure. Each individual student is encouraged to develop her own talents and interests to the highest degree of which she is capable. Club oiheers include: Betty Allard, president, Louise Silkowski, vice-presidentg Evelyn Cague, seef retaryg lklarie Alohnson, treasurer. lkliss Agnes Hornby is sponsor. LEISURE TIME CLUB
